It is also important to know how to read the lines at a sportsbook before placing your bets. This will help you understand the odds and determine which are the best bets to make. While this may seem obvious, it is often overlooked by bettors. A sportsbook’s odds are based on the opinions of a few sharp bettors and may not be accurate in the long run.

When you bet on a football game, it is crucial to shop around and look for the best lines. This is a key money-management strategy and can save you a lot of money in the long run. For example, the Chicago Cubs may be -180 at one sportsbook and -190 at another. The difference between these two odds is only a few cents, but it can make a huge difference to your bankroll in the long run.

One of the most common mistakes made by slot players is increasing their bets after a string of losses, assuming that they are “due” for a win. However, this is a mistake that can easily lead to financial ruin. The truth is that the odds of a specific symbol appearing on a particular reel are random and cannot be predicted. Therefore, there is no such thing as a slot that is “due” to pay out.

Another common mistake is chasing losses, as this can quickly drain your bankroll. Instead, it’s a better idea to manage your losses by setting predetermined loss limits and sticking to them. A good way to learn more about slot is to read its pay table. Pay tables typically provide a list of rules and guidelines for a specific slot, including the number of possible combinations that can be made, how much each combination pays, and other important information. The pay tables may be displayed on the game’s screen, on its help screen, or in a separate document.
